Samsung Exynos 7880 has a maximum frequency of 1.90 GHz. 8 / 8 Cores. Released in Q1/2017.

UNISOC T616 has a maximum frequency of 2.00 GHz. 8 / 8 Cores. Released in Q3/2021.
